Customer Reviews:Average Customer Rating: a great contribution I'd like to add my support for Dr. David Wallin's wonderful text, 'Attachment in psychotherapy'. The book impressed me in it's wide coverage of attachment theory, links to mentalisation (here in New Zealand we spell it with an 's' not a 'z'), and to neuroscience, but most significantly in its application to psychotherapy practice. A number of commentators note the need to translate the findings of attachment theory to clinical practice. In this book Dr. Wallin embraces the challenge. The clinical examples and discussions are insightful and reveal the author as practitioner, not only as theoretician. I was left feeling stimulated and with fresh inspiration for my practice. Great resource This is one of the best books, on any general topic in psychology, that I have ever read, as it is as informative, precise, and inclusive as a textbook, yet written and organized in an extremely approachable way. The book is well organized (earlier sections focusing on hsitorical development, later sections focusing on current ideas, and the last section attending to clinical implications and applications) and is conducive to readability at any point, either as a refresher on a particular topic, or a comprehensive beginning into attachment theory. The earlier chapters lay out the evolutions in thought in a respectful and useful way: the developing mind is neither all attachment, all internal childhood fantasy, or all logic-based reasoning and spatial intelligence function.
